  15. Lets have some fun and games at the expanded Winter Village Market! Test your strength and see how far the meter turns. While the kids win that fish that you dread having to take home and keep alive! Have a snack to keep you warm, roasted chestnuts or soft pretzels are just the thing on this cold winter's day. Test of Strength. The swirly disc is connected through to the back of the tower by a stick so it can be spun to show how strong you are. http://www.flickr.com/photos/58807469@N07/11674045766/ Hit a duck or a fish to win! Closeup of the game It seems Larry has a second job. Get those roasted chestnuts off the grill and into the warming bin before bagging them for customers. Closeup of the grill Enlarged and additional photos can be seen on my Flickr Album. Thank you!

  22. I break most of the MOC down after building or if my kids play with it, after it's survived few weeks. Sometimes I keep a part, I've kept a stagecoach from my western MOC and part if a dragon from another but mostly the piece get recycled. I do take a lot of photos during construction. Mostly because accidents happen. Twice I've had things knocked off the table! Or I change something and decide I don't like it as much as it was an hour before. I'll post odd pictures in my Flickr feed if someone asks hey how did you do this or that part. But generally those construction photos gather dust.

  24. My kids and I are looking to motorise our first train. And I am buying the Power Function pieces separately, so creating a shopping list. My questions are these: The Horizon Express Kit has a 8887 Power Functions Transformer 10VDC in it. Does this plug into the rechargeable battery box? If this is its only function then I could recharge the batteries separately and cut the transformer off my shopping list? And what is the reasoning to go with the $50 rechargeable battery box and not the $13 non-rechargeable version? Thank you very much! Cara.
